Town and Country, Spokane, WA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Town and Country?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Town and Country Studio Apartments | $1,080 | $755 | $1,825 |
| Town and Country 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,248 | $950 | $2,075 |
| Town and Country 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,384 | $1,035 | $2,850 |
| Town and Country 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,828 | $1,295 | $3,260 |
| Town and Country 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,750 | $2,650 | $2,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Town and Country Apartments with Laundry Rooms
How much is the average rent for Town and Country Apartments with Laundry Rooms?
The average rent for a Apartment in Town and Country with Laundry Rooms is $1,187.
What is the largest Town and Country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?
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Town and Country is a 1,260 square feet unit starting from $1,250 at Northridge Court.
What is the average size for Town and Country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?
The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Town and Country is currently at 658 sq ft.
